Uwe Koetter Jewellers, who are known for their innovative approach to designs and technology, have launched two similarly forward-thinking cycling challenges – #RidetheHunt and RISE.
#RidetheHunt in five stages
The #RidetheHunt challenge is a virtual team one. There is no race day as such, but cycling is required.
Season one runs from May to September this year and works on a points system. Stage prizes are awarded while the overall competition winner will receive a luxury tented accommodation team entry to the 2019 FNB Wines2Whales.
The first stage took place over the popular Bloemendal and Hillcrest trails of the Tygerberg Mountain Bike Club during May.
Stage two is scheduled for June on the well-crafted Wild Boar Trails at the picturesque Val du Charron Wine and Leisure Estate, situated just outside Wellington. The winners of this leg will receive two nights’ accommodation on the acclaimed estate, inclusive of breakfast.
The third stage, circumnavigating Paarl Mountain, will be hosted by Hero Adventure during July. Starting at the Hero Adventure trail centre on Rhebokskloof and finishing at the restaurant, the reward – and views – are guaranteed to be spectacular while the stage prizes are sure to leave you smiling.
Competitors return to Durbanville and the Stark Family Farm during August for stage four. The Contermanskloof and Hooggekraal trails are favourites among locals and likely to grow in popularity with the newly added craft brewery.
Stage five takes place in the Du Toitskloof Valley, an area which Cape Epic participants are familiar with. It promises an exciting end to the series in September and the trails, designed and built by seven-time Xterra world champion Conrad Stolz, should be top-notch.

RISE to the challenge
The RISE challenge, which takes place from June to November this year, takes on a very different format.
It is an individual virtual challenge where riders are pushed to beat their personal bests by attaining the greatest weighted ascent. It is all about Strava and the data.
Weighted ascent is calculated by dividing your 2019 personal records by your 2018 personal records (calculated over the same period as the challenge) and multiplying the result by the elevation gain you have achieved between June and November this year.
The format allows users from across the county – and indeed the world – to take part. Whether riders are on mountain, gravel or road bikes, they are encouraged to take the road less travelled and to push the bar.
